python代码绘制灰太狼(Python绘制五星红旗的代码)

使用Python代码绘制灰太狼

灰太狼是经典动画片《喜羊羊与灰太狼》的主要反派角色,它的形象深入人心,备受喜爱。在Python中,我们可以使用turtle模块来绘制出灰太狼的形象,让我们一起来看看吧。

引入turtle模块

在Python中,我们可以使用turtle模块来进行图形渲染,绘制出各种形状和图像。首先,我们需要引入这个模块,可以使用如下的代码:

python代码绘制灰太狼(Python绘制五星红旗的代码)

import turtle

这样,我们就可以使用turtle模块提供的各种函数和方法来绘制图形了。

绘制灰太狼

接下来,我们就可以开始绘制灰太狼了。先让我们来看看灰太狼的头部:首先绘制一个圆形作为头部,然后在头部上绘制两个耳朵,最后在头部下方绘制嘴巴和鼻子。

import turtle

# 绘制头部
turtle.penup()
turtle.goto(0, 100)
turtle.pendown()
turtle.circle(100)

# 绘制左耳朵
turtle.penup()
turtle.goto(-70, 170)
turtle.pendown()
turtle.begin_fill()
for i in range(3):
    turtle.forward(140)
    turtle.left(120)
turtle.end_fill()

# 绘制右耳朵
turtle.penup()
turtle.goto(70, 170)
turtle.pendown()
turtle.begin_fill()
for i in range(3):
    turtle.forward(140)
    turtle.right(120)
turtle.end_fill()

# 绘制嘴巴
turtle.penup()
turtle.goto(0, 60)
turtle.pendown()
turtle.circle(30, 180)

# 绘制鼻子
turtle.penup()
turtle.goto(0, 20)
turtle.dot(40)
turtle.pendown()

turtle.done()

接下来,我们再来看看如何绘制灰太狼的身体和四肢:首先,我们需要绘制一个椭圆形作为身体;然后,我们在身体的中心点下方绘制两条曲线作为腿,并绘制两只脚;最后,我们绘制两条曲线作为不同位置的前臂和大腿。

import turtle

# 绘制身体
turtle.penup()
turtle.goto(0, -120)
turtle.pendown()
turtle.begin_fill()
turtle.circle(120, 60)
turtle.right(120)
turtle.circle(120, 60)
turtle.right(120)
turtle.circle(120, 60)
turtle.right(120)
turtle.end_fill()

# 绘制左后腿
turtle.penup()
turtle.goto(-50, -200)
turtle.pendown()
turtle.right(30)
turtle.circle(70, 120)
turtle.right(90)
turtle.circle(70, 120)

# 绘制左脚
turtle.penup()
turtle.goto(-80, -260)
turtle.pendown()
turtle.begin_fill()
turtle.circle(30)
turtle.end_fill()

# 绘制右后腿
turtle.penup()
turtle.goto(50, -200)
turtle.pendown()
turtle.left(60)
turtle.circle(70, 120)
turtle.left(90)
turtle.circle(70, 120)

# 绘制右脚
turtle.penup()
turtle.goto(80, -260)
turtle.pendown()
turtle.begin_fill()
turtle.circle(30)
turtle.end_fill()

# 绘制左前臂
turtle.penup()
turtle.goto(-50, -50)
turtle.pendown()
turtle.right(45)
turtle.circle(70, 90)

# 绘制右前臂
turtle.penup()
turtle.goto(50, -50)
turtle.pendown()
turtle.left(45)
turtle.circle(-70, 90)

turtle.done()

到这里,我们就成功地绘制出了灰太狼的形象。当然,这只是一个简单的示例,还有许多细节需要进行调整和完善,比如灰太狼的色彩、褶皱等等。不过通过这个示例,我们可以看到使用Python代码绘制图形的神奇之处,也可以从中学习到更多Python图形渲染的相关知识。

本文来自投稿,不代表亲测学习网立场,如若转载,请注明出处:https://www.qince.net/pythonmpk.html

郑重声明:

本站所有内容均由互联网收集整理、网友上传,并且以计算机技术研究交流为目的,仅供大家参考、学习,不存在任何商业目的与商业用途。 若您需要商业运营或用于其他商业活动,请您购买正版授权并合法使用。

我们不承担任何技术及版权问题,且不对任何资源负法律责任。

如遇到资源无法下载,请点击这里失效报错。失效报错提交后记得查看你的留言信息,24小时之内反馈信息。

如有侵犯您的版权,请给我们私信,我们会尽快处理,并诚恳的向你道歉!

(0)
上一篇 2023年4月18日 下午4:44
下一篇 2023年4月18日 下午4:44

猜你喜欢